Chicago Bear's Staff Flips Coin To Determine Starting QB

Rex Grossman has won the starting quarterback job -- for the first day of practice. There was a coin toss at a Wednesday morning quarterback meeting. Kyle Orton called it, but Grossman won it and will run with the first-team offense Wednesday.

Orton didn't seem too hurt about losing the flip with Grossman.

"We will get the same number of reps," he said.

A coin toss won't be used daily, offensive coordinator Ron Turner said. The quarterbacks will alternate from now until the end of camp as they battle for the starting job.
